Apple Poised to Roll Out M5 iPad Pro, 14-Inch MacBook Pro and Vision Pro Update This Week

Supply constraints on higher‑tier M5 chips are expected to push Pro and Max MacBook Pro models to early 2026.

Overview

  • Bloomberg and Mark Gurman report Apple will announce the next wave of hardware via short online videos or press materials this week rather than a live keynote.
  • The near‑term lineup is expected to include an iPad Pro with the new M5, a base 14‑inch MacBook Pro with M5, and a Vision Pro revision focused on a faster processor and a redesigned headband.
  • Higher‑end configurations using M5 Pro and M5 Max are reportedly not ready in volume and are now slated for early 2026 updates to the 14‑ and 16‑inch MacBook Pro.
  • Regulatory listings and leaks add weight to the timeline, with FCC filings, AT&T website hints, and a Russian unboxing with Geekbench scores pointing to imminent iPad Pro M5 hardware.
  • Reporting ties the M5 to TSMC’s N3P process and CPU/GPU advances from the A19 generation, suggesting notable performance and efficiency gains with few external design changes on these devices.
